Rayland & Patty Edaakie, Zuni Jewelry- Zuni, New Mexico
Handmade. Lovely elongated stylized arrowhead (a signature design) of sterling silver with Ray and Patty's fine multi-inlay. These are a little different from their usual work in that they did not include their standard sun face. Due to the jet component, they are quite lightweight. Colors are black, blue, orange and white. Ray and Claudia Gasper (see their work elsewhere on my site) introduced me to the Edaakies, very sweet people.
Ray and Patti are part of both Santa Fe Indian Market & Heard shows which means, at the very least, their work for those events has to meet some very specific standards.
